Bichon Frise

The Bichon Frise, just like the Coton de Tulear (a relative of this breed) has an appearance similar to cotton, giving it the appearance of a baby doll. Its playful disposition and happy attitude make it a great companion dog for novice pet owners as well as children and other dogs. Its small size allows it to comfortably live in apartments.

A friendly, relaxed dog, the Bichon thrives on attention from humans and stimulation. However, it is susceptible to separation anxiety when left on its own for long durations. It might also have trouble housebreaking. This breed isn't naturally agility or training dog but it is very receptive and is responsive when trained. It is not beneficial to be harsh with it and it might become hesitant to follow the instructions you request.

To prevent tangles from forming, the coat of the Bichon must be brushed and trimmed regularly. It is also susceptible to ear infections. A yearly ear wash can help keep these issues at bay. However, if your Bichon is shaking her head and rubbing her ears frequently, you should bring her to the vet for an examination.

Since the Bichon is a breed that is predisposed to corneal dystrophy, a condition which causes an opaque area that forms on the clear outer surface of the eye, you must consult your doctor about the condition on a regular basis. It's also a good idea to have your doctor look for signs of cataracts, like excessive tear or squinting.

Like all dogs, Bichons are at risk for heart disease, a condition that develops when one of the heart's valves weakens and fails to close properly. Bichons are also at greater risk of developing ligament injuries that can cause the knee joint to become unstable. Fortunately, these issues are treatable as long as you've got your vet administer the proper medications regularly.

German Shepherd

The German Shepherd is a versatile dog that is able to do anything to accomplish a task. They're confident and courageous, but they're also loyal to their owners and protecting them. They are reserved with strangers, but they can be a warm and welcoming companion quickly. With proper training and proper training, Damian Der Welpe a German Shepherd will be an excellent family pet and companion.

They need to be kept active and mentally stimulated to remain happy and healthy. Because of their double coats, they require a lot of grooming. They may also be prone hip dysplasia which can cause pain and lameness on the affected limb or legs, and occasionally immobility.

Although the breed was developed to herd sheep, it's today well known as a military and police dog, sniffing out bombs or drugs in areas that are crowded. They're also highly athletic and intelligent and often participate in agility contests. They are also frequently employed to aid the disabled.

This sturdy breed is a good option for people who spend a lot of time in the outdoors, running and Damian der Welpe hiking. They can live in apartment buildings, but they thrive with a fenced-in backyard and plenty of exercise. They are great with children however, they must be watched closely due to their size and strength. Socialization early is essential, too.
